Submission Domains & Guidelines:
All submissions must align with one of the four official domains:
- Hydrogen Innovation Ecosystem
- Renewable Energy Systems (Solar, Wind & Tidal)
- Energy Storage & Battery Technologies
- Nuclear Energy Innovation
Your submission should:
- Demonstrate Scalability: Show real-world use-cases and applicability
- Articulate Impact: Clearly define measurable gains in efficiency, cost, sustainability, safety, or performance
- Systems-Level Thinking: Reflect integration across design, manufacturing, infrastructure, or operations
- Virtual Twin Potential: Outline how Virtual Twins will be leveraged to model, simulate, design, or optimize your solution
- Technical Roadmap: Present a structured path toward prototyping, validation, and commissioning
Quality Standards: Concepts with technical depth and original work will be highly valued. Please note that plagiarized content or generic AI-generated concepts lacking technical depth will be discouraged to maintain the engineering integrity of the hackathon.
